What to check before for buildings with rent-stabilized apartments near the A train in Hudson Yards
- Confirm the unit is truly rent-stabilized and ask how long the current tenant has been there, since renewals and rent history affect affordability over time.
- Before touring, verify the A-train commute for your exact stop (and timing) and ask the building about nearest entrances, bike rooms, and package handling.
- Check for common rent-stabilized paperwork requirements (income/ID verification, renewal steps, and whether the unit is being offered as a new lease vs. renewal).
